Transaction 2815551876b93a4f2b4cd2a4df98f150f42787b9181e70f80e3b918a247a9045
1 Input
1 Output
-
2815551876b93a4f2b4cd2a4df98f150f42787b9181e70f80e3b918a247a9045:0
- value
- 281512
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6713de2f9a29549bcf92e8fe374d9e271679ef9 OP_EQUAL
- address
- 3QA5oue5heWeR4YJhJgF38BSkrdWqvAg8u